The plan for Mjøsfronten by C.F. Møller Architects

aasarchitecture

Møller Architects presents the masterplan and the first visualizations for Mjøsfronten in Hamar, with the aim of strengthening the city center as a meeting place and connecting the city closer to Norway’s largest lake, Mjøsa.Today, the railway track is perceived as a barrier as it separates the city from Lake Mjøsa.
